OBJECTIVE: To evaluate the behavior and some cardiopulmonary variables of dexmedetomidine-midazolam or dexmedetomidine-midazolam-butor-phanol in the silver fox (Vulpes vulpes). STUDY DESIGN: Blinded, randomized design. ANIMALS: Sixteen adult silver foxes, aged 7-9 months, weighting 6.0-9.2 kg. METHODS: Animals were randomly assigned to dexmedetomidine (50 µg kg-1) and midazolam (0.45 mg kg-1) (group DM) or to dexmedetomidine (30 µg kg-1), midazolam (0.45 mg kg-1) and butorphanol (0.25 mg kg-1) (group DMB), administered intramuscularly. Pulse rate (PR), respiratory rate (fR), noninvasive arterial pressures, oxygen saturation (SpO2), rectal temperature (T) and behavioral scores (posture, sedation, antinociception, jaw relaxation and auditory response) were measured at 5, 10, 20, 30, 40, 50 and 60 minutes after injection. Time from drug injection to recumbency with no response to stimuli (IT) and time from administration of atipamezole (0.2 mg kg-1) to standing with coordination (RT) were recorded. The occurrences of adverse events were recorded. Data were analyzed by two-tailed unpaired t-tests and Bonferroni post hoc tests. Significant differences were accepted at p<0.05. RESULTS: There were no statistically significant differences between the groups for IT or RT. Arterial pressures were higher in DMB at each time point except at 5 minutes. PR was lower in DM at each time point except at 10 and 60 minutes. No significant difference was found between the groups for fR, SpO2 and T. The behavioral scores were significantly lower (lower quality immobilization) in DMB at 5,10 and 60 minutes. CONCLUSIONS AND CLINICAL RELEVANCE: IT and RT were not different between the groups. Both protocols provided immobilization for 30-40 minutes with excellent muscle relaxation and analgesia adequate for clinical examinations and some simple surgical procedures.

OBJECTIVE: To compare the respective effects of propofol and emulsified isoflurane administered alone and in combination with dexmedetomidine on the quality of induction of anesthesia, physiological variables and recovery in dogs. STUDY DESIGN: Prospective, randomized, experimental trial. ANIMALS: Thirty-six adult mixed-breed dogs. METHODS: Animals were randomly assigned to one of four induction protocols: propofol alone (group P); emulsified isoflurane alone (group EI); both propofol and dexmedetomidine (group PD), or both emulsified isoflurane and dexmedetomidine (group EID). Pulse rate (PR), respiratory rate (fR ), non-invasive arterial blood pressure and arterial blood gases were measured at baseline, before induction, immediately after intubation (time 0), and at 5 minute intervals until the dog began to swallow and the trachea was extubated. The quality of induction and recovery, and degree of ataxia were scored by a single investigator unaware of group assignment. The durations of anesthesia and recovery, and the incidence of adverse events were recorded. RESULTS: There were no clinically significant differences among the groups in induction quality. Systolic arterial pressure was lower in EID compared with P at 5 minutes. PR and fR were lower in PD and EID compared with P after induction. The PaCO2 at 5 minutes was higher than at baseline in group P. Ataxia score was lower in EID than in P. Time from induction to extubation and time from extubation to sternal recumbency were lower in EID compared with PD. CONCLUSIONS AND CLINICAL RELEVANCE: There were no clinically significant differences among the groups in induction quality. In PD and EID, but not in P, PR and fR were decreased after induction. The EID combination resulted in smooth and rapid induction and recovery and thus may be useful clinically for induction of anesthesia.
